However, modern-day heredity and genetics are newer fields. high country dance conservatoryWeb30 aug. 2024 · The positive or negative blood type is determined by a protein known as the Rhesus (Rh) factor, which is present on the red blood cell’s surface. If the protein is present, you have a positive blood type, and if it is not, you have a negative blood type.
